Hotel Molino del Santo – Benaojan

The beautiful Hotel Molino del Santo is an old watermill converted into a relaxing modern hotel beside a stream and nestled under the mountains of Benaojan.

All rooms at the Hotel Molino del Santo have air conditioning, Wi-Fi Internet, tea and coffee making facilities, as well as locally made ceramic tiles on the floors.

Benaojan, the most popular destination for visitors in the Guadiaro Valley, is close to Ronda for day trips made even easier with several train services per day. However, with several restaurants and tapas bars in Benaojan and nearby Montejaque many guest never feel the need to go far.

Hotel Los Almendros – Cortes de la Frontera

Cortes de la Frontera (16km from Benaojan) is the closest town in Malaga province to the Alcornocales Natural Park, in addition to being within the boundaries of the Sierra de Grazalema, and near to the Guardiaro River, gives the Hotel Los Almendros a prime position for enjoying the nature of inland Andalucia.

The hotel design is rustic yet modern, with all comforts of a three star hotel provided, whilst being out of town to provide an even more tranquil holiday. Next to the hotel is a camp ground also owned by Hotel Los Almendros, but over the road so guests in the hotel aren’t disturbed. However the proximity of the camp ground means hotel guests are able to use the added facilities such as playground, games room, tennis court, BBQs, and swimming pool.
